How they compare
Angola currently reports 525,020 current US$ against 272,710 current US$ in Zimbabwe, a difference of 252,310 current US$.
That makes Angola's figure about 1.9 times Zimbabwe's.
Across all 10 years both countries report, Angola has been ahead every year.
Angola ranks 40th and Zimbabwe ranks 43rd of 50 countries.
Angola has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
This is described as financial policy and administrative management; monetary institutions; formal sector financial intermediaries; informal/semi-formal financial intermediaries and education/training in banking and financial services.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
